Yes, we specialize in upgrading old toilets to new high-efficiency or comfort-height models. We manage the entire process, including hauling away the old unit, installing the new one perfectly level, and ensuring zero leaks.
A standard replacement usually takes about 1 to 2 hours. If the floor flange is damaged or heavily corroded and requires repair, the installation will take slightly longer to ensure a perfect, leak-free seal.
The porcelain body of a toilet can last 50 years or more, but the internal working parts (flappers, fill valves, flush valves) typically need replacing every 5 to 10 years depending on water quality and usage.
If your toilet is relatively new and the issue is internal—such as a bad flapper or fill valve—repairing is highly cost-effective. However, if the porcelain bowl or tank is cracked, or the toilet requires constant plunging, replacement is your best option.
